What are some of the skills Tucson reading tutors can help my student with?
During their elementary years, your child will transition from learning to read to reading to learn. The ability to read (and comprehend) textbooks, lessons, and test instructions can help your child perform better in school. Simply put, strong reading skills are essential for a student's success in academics.
If your child is struggling with reading, they may experience many challenges. They may perform poorly in subjects because they cannot understand the material. This can lead to boredom and a lack of enthusiasm to learn. The worst-case scenario is your child gives up early and accept that things won't improve. As a result, they may feel isolated in school, and behavior problems may surface. As a parent, you wouldn't want this to happen to your child.
In a traditional classroom setting, a teacher follows a set curriculum while addressing the needs of all the students. The problem with this setup is that there may not be enough time to address each student's individual learning needs. Each student is different. Some are quick to learn, while others may need extra time to process new concepts before they can understand the material. Some students are hesitant to ask questions to their teacher out of shyness or fear of being ridiculed by their classmates. These scenarios can make it difficult for your child to get the help they need.
On the other hand, there are various strategies Tucson reading tutors can use. They can try different techniques until they find the ones that work best for your child. For example, if a student is in kindergarten and still learning to read, Tucson reading tutors can help them with spoken words, sounds, and syllables. Elementary students, meanwhile, can start by learning necessary reading skills, phonics, spelling, and vocabulary.
As your student progresses, Tucson reading tutoring can help with reading comprehension, creating opinions about a story, and critical thinking skills. For those students who have advanced needs, the instructor can teach the meaning of words and phrases as they are used in the text, including technical, connotative, and figurative basics.
Many students do not like reading books because they have difficulty understanding what's inside. This is one area Tucson reading tutoring can help your child with. When it comes to literature, the instructor can help your child identify an author's point of view and explain how it's conveyed in the text. Your child can analyze how a specific sentence or paragraph fits into the overall structure of the text as well as how it contributes to the development of ideas.
